Sash repair services involve the restoration and reinforcement of window sashes to improve their functionality and appearance. Over time, sashes can become warped, cracked, or damaged due to exposure to weather, age, or frequent use. Repairing these components typically includes fixing broken or rotted wood, realigning sash parts, and replacing worn-out hardware. Skilled service providers may also address issues such as sticking sashes or difficulty opening windows, ensuring smooth operation and enhanced security.
This service helps resolve common problems associated with aging or damaged window sashes, such as drafts, air leaks, and reduced energy efficiency. Damaged sashes can also lead to difficulty in opening or closing windows, which may compromise safety or ventilation. Repairing or restoring sashes can prevent the need for full window replacement, saving property owners time and money while maintaining the original window design and character.

The overview below groups typical Sash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Naples, FL.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Door Sash Repair Costs - Repairing a damaged or rotted sash typically ranges from $150 to $400 per window, depending on the extent of the damage and the window size. Some repairs may cost less if only minor adjustments are needed.
Full Sash Replacement Expenses - Replacing an entire sash can cost between $300 and $700 per window, with prices influenced by materials and window style. Custom or high-end materials may increase the overall cost.
Hardware and Lock Repairs - Fixing or replacing sash hardware such as locks, hinges, or balances generally falls within a $50 to $150 range per window. Costs vary based on the complexity of the hardware involved.
Additional Costs for Custom or Historic Sash - Restoring or repairing historic or custom-designed sashes can range from $400 to $1,200 per window, depending on the intricacy and materials required. These projects may involve specialized craftsmanship.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of sash repairs do local service providers handle? They typically address issues such as broken or damaged sashes, rotting wood, broken cords, and faulty balances to restore window functionality.
How can I tell if my sash window needs repair? Signs include difficulty opening or closing the window, drafts, or visible damage to the sash or frame.
Are sash repairs suitable for historic or older windows? Yes, many service providers offer repairs that preserve the original character while restoring proper function.
What materials are used for sash repairs? Common materials include wood, vinyl, or aluminum, depending on the window type and repair needs.
